GTA4 is one of a few games that even you whitelist it, you still get low performance, the only way to bypass that is to use the commandline on the shortcut, Follow the link to my old thread here > GTA4 Doesnt detect Nvidia GPU?. And this is the benchmark I use to run back when I have GTA4 installed, and it is also for one of a fellow NBR user when he/she demand to see the benchmark GTA4 Benchmark, Note in the picture, you will see it still using the Intel iGP, that because of the game detect whatever the default card is being use, well most game do that.
As for the spec, I dont think it will make any different since the M14x spec are very similar, and you know what, the user who demand me for the benchmark, he/she has the highest configuration for the M14x and still manage to get a low performance, Oh one more thing, there're 2 version for the GTA4, the DVD version and Steam version, for some reason, the DVD version seem to be more stable and able to have a better performance than the Steam version, because I have the DVD version while mittens14x (user who demand me for the benchmark) manage to get a lower fps. -

the reason iceenhancer doesnt work is beacuse it hooks to the d3d8.dll which is used by optimus, this interrups optimus operation and you only run on the onboard intel but it wouldn make a big change anyways i think
